How do you know if your wheels need alignment?

  • Common signs: uneven or rapid tire wear, the vehicle pulling to one side, steering wheel off-center, or vibration at speed.

2012 Chevrolet Volt Four Wheel Alignment

A four wheel alignment for the 2012 Chevrolet Volt addresses all four corners of the vehicle, ensuring toe, camber, and caster are within manufacturer tolerances. This comprehensive approach is essential for the Volt’s suspension geometry and for preserving the efficiency that Volt owners expect.
